ADVANCE FOR USE SUNDAY, JAN. 29, 2017AND THEREAFTER - In this Jan. 11, 2016 photo, Johnsburg Elementary School speech language pathologist Liz Wolodkiewicz poses for a photo in Johnsburg, Ill. Wolodkiewicz is going to donate a kidney to her high school friends Ryan and Ashley Wagner's son Miles. At two months old, Miles was diagnosed with a rare disease that requires him to have both a liver and kidney transplant. He received his donor liver about a year ago and is now getting ready for the kidney transplant. (H. Rick Bamman/Northwest Herald via AP)

University of California regent John Perez, right, speaks at a Board of Regents meeting in San Francisco, Thursday, Jan. 26, 2017. The University of California has approved its first tuition increase in seven years. The university system's Board of Regents voted Thursday for the plan to increase tuition by 2.5 percent a year.
